We [are] all one man's sons; we [are] true [men], thy servants are no spies.

Ver. 11. We are all one man's sons.] Therefore no spies; for what one man would hazard all his sons at once upon so dangerous a design?

We are true men.] Heb., Recti. The Popish doctors reject those ancient authors that are alleged against them, with Non sunt Recti in Curia. Bellarmine saith, To Irenaeus, Tertullian, Eusebius, and Luther, I answer, Omnes manifesti haeretici sunt; when anything in the decrees likes not the Pope, he sets Palea upon it, &c. a
